Output 17396ecb84f5378236e081692bb3200c578fc50e08a5fcddae9bbed6c74607ec:40

value
33890701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0178fed95f9c438b3ba87fc1d31e6449b13adfb2 OP_EQUAL
address
M82wrY6sRmR4qiAyuvR9NEFQwtFuyDAQBP
transaction
17396ecb84f5378236e081692bb3200c578fc50e08a5fcddae9bbed6c74607ec
spent
true